public class BarrierFixedPointFinder
extends java.lang.Object
| Constructor and Description |
|---|
BarrierFixedPointFinder(RdToR1 rdToR1ObjectiveFunction,
RdToR1[] aRdToR1InequalityConstraint,
InteriorPointBarrierControl ipbc,
LineStepEvolutionControl lsec)
BarrierFixedPointFinder Constructor
|
| Modifier and Type | Method and Description |
|---|---|
InteriorPointBarrierControl |
control()
Retrieve the Interior Point Barrier Strength Control Parameters
|
RdToR1[] |
inequalityConstraints()
Retrieve the Array of Inequality Constraints
|
RdToR1 |
objectiveFunction()
Retrieve the Objective Function
|
VariateInequalityConstraintMultiplier |
solve(double[] adblStartingVariate)
Solve for the Optimal Variate-Inequality Constraint Multiplier Tuple using the Barrier Iteration
Parameters provided by the IPBC Instance
|
public BarrierFixedPointFinder(RdToR1 rdToR1ObjectiveFunction, RdToR1[] aRdToR1InequalityConstraint, InteriorPointBarrierControl ipbc, LineStepEvolutionControl lsec) throws java.lang.Exception
rdToR1ObjectiveFunction - The Objective FunctionaRdToR1InequalityConstraint - Array of Inequality Constraintsipbc - Interior Point Barrier Strength Control Parameterslsec - Line Step Evolution Verifier Control Parametersjava.lang.Exception - Thrown if the Inputs are Invalidpublic RdToR1 objectiveFunction()
public RdToR1[] inequalityConstraints()
public InteriorPointBarrierControl control()
public VariateInequalityConstraintMultiplier solve(double[] adblStartingVariate)
adblStartingVariate - The Starting Variate Sequence